There’s always a good reason to stop in Sandy – especially if you’re in need of a quick bite to eat.

On this week’s episode of Peak Northwest, we dive into the small town between Portland and Mount Hood, which entices travelers with breakfast burritos, donuts, bagels and other grab-and-go food options.

We have five of the best spots to stop off at, whether you’re going up or coming back down from Oregon’s tallest mountain.

Here are some highlights from this week’s show:

  • Why everybody loves Joe’s Donut Shop.
  • The Shell station in Sandy has a buzzy breakfast burrito – is it worth the hype?
  • Sometimes all you need is a bagel and coffee.
  • Some of the best options at Sandy’s food cart pod.
